In the 2004 Draft, we had the luxury of passing up Bob Sanders and instead drafting Ricardo Colclough.
Colcough never started a game for the Pittsburgh Steelers, Sanders won the 2007 NFL Defensive Player of the year award. Imagine how lethal a secondary could of been with Polamalu and Sanders as safeties.
